Could you give me some advise that how to improve apachds query performance when more and more entries created in apacheds, and I have a doubt that how many entries apacheds can support? The apacheds always works well until one day it became query slow sometimes, total numbers of entries in apacheds become bigger and bigger ,now we have almost 8000+ entries in "ou=A" and 3500+ entires in "ou=B".Under normal circumstances, it costs only serveral ms when query some entries, but sometimes it will costs hundreds or even tthousands ms,we found that when it query slow ,the cpu of apacheds' process is higher.

Most of query fitler is like this: "objectClass=CustomPerson" or "someAttributeType=*"

we do something to solve the problem of slow query:

1.add index of entry property and set a big cash size(10000 or more)

2.Increase the CashSize of partion from 10000 to 20000,as we think the total entries in server is above 10000(3500+8000+other entries in our server).

3.there are many attributes in ou=index , most Cash size is 100, and we don't know whether increase their size can improve the speed of query when entrie become more and more
